ABSTRACT

The creation of electrocatalysts with reduced concentrations of platinum-group metals remains a critical challenge for electrochemical hydrogen production. High-entropy alloys (HEAs) offer a distinct type of catalyst with tunable compositions and engineered surface activity, significantly enhancing the hydrogen evolution reaction (HER). We present the synthesis of AuPdFeNiCo HEA nanoparticles (NPs) using a wet impregnation method. The composition and structure of the AuPdFeNiCo HEA NPs are characterized by X-ray diffraction (XRD), X-ray photoelectron spectroscopy (XPS), and high-resolution transmission electron microscopy (HR-TEM). These nanoparticles exhibit robust HER performance quantified over a broad pH range, with higher activity than any of the unary metal counterparts in all pHs. In comparison to a commercial 10%Pt/C electrocatalyst, AuPdFeNiCo HEA NPs exhibit enhanced electrochemical activity in both acidic and alkaline electrolytes at a current density of 10 mA cm-2. Additionally, these nanoparticles achieve a current density of 100 mA cm-2 at a voltage of 540 mV in neutral electrolytes, outperforming Pt/C which requires 570 mV. These findings help enable broad use of reduced precious metal electrocatalysts for water electrolysis in a variety of water and pH conditions.

ABSTRACT

OBJECTIVE: Recent investigations focused on health equity have enumerated widespread disparities in cleft and craniofacial care. This review introduces a structured framework to aggregate findings and direct future research. DESIGN: Systematic review was performed to identify studies assessing health disparities based on race/ethnicity, payor type, income, geography, and education in cleft and craniofacial surgery in high-income countries (HICs) and low/middle-income countries (LMICs). Case reports and systematic reviews were excluded. Meta-analysis was conducted using fixed-effect models for disparities described in three or more studies. SETTING: N/A. PATIENTS: Patients with cleft lip/palate, craniosynostosis, craniofacial syndromes, and craniofacial trauma. INTERVENTIONS: N/A. RESULTS: One hundred forty-seven articles were included (80% cleft, 20% craniofacial; 48% HIC-based). Studies in HICs predominantly described disparities (77%,) and in LMICs focused on reducing disparities (42%). Level II-IV evidence replicated delays in cleft repair, alveolar bone grafting, and cranial vault remodeling for non-White and publicly insured patients in HICs (Grades A-B). Grade B-D evidence from LMICs suggested efficacy of community-based speech therapy and remote patient navigation programs. Meta-analysis demonstrated that Black patients underwent craniosynostosis surgery 2.8 months later than White patients (P < .001) and were less likely to undergo minimally-invasive surgery (OR 0.36, P = .002). CONCLUSIONS: Delays in cleft and craniofacial surgical treatment are consistently identified with high-level evidence among non-White and publicly-insured families in HICs. Multiple tactics to facilitate patient access and adapt multi-disciplinary case in austere settings are reported from LMICs. Future efforts including those sharing tactics among HICs and LMICs hold promise to help mitigate barriers to care.

ABSTRACT

Flexible intracortical neural probes have drawn attention for their enhanced longevity in high-resolution neural recordings due to reduced tissue reaction. However, the conventional monolithic fabrication approach has met significant challenges in: (i) scaling the number of recording sites for electrophysiology; (ii) integrating of other physiological sensing and modulation; and (iii) configuring into three-dimensional (3D) shapes for multi-sided electrode arrays. We report an innovative self-assembly technology that allows for implementing flexible origami neural probes as an effective alternative to overcome these challenges. By using magnetic-field-assisted hybrid self-assembly, multiple probes with various modalities can be stacked on top of each other with precise alignment. Using this approach, we demonstrated a multifunctional device with scalable high-density recording sites, dopamine sensors and a temperature sensor integrated on a single flexible probe. Simultaneous large-scale, high-spatial-resolution electrophysiology was demonstrated along with local temperature sensing and dopamine concentration monitoring. A high-density 3D origami probe was assembled by wrapping planar probes around a thin fiber in a diameter of 80∼105 µm using optimal foldable design and capillary force. Directional optogenetic modulation could be achieved with illumination from the neuron-sized micro-LEDs (µLEDs) integrated on the surface of 3D origami probes. We could identify angular heterogeneous single-unit signals and neural connectivity 360° surrounding the probe. The probe longevity was validated by chronic recordings of 64-channel stacked probes in behaving mice for up to 140 days. With the modular, customizable assembly technologies presented, we demonstrated a novel and highly flexible solution to accommodate multifunctional integration, channel scaling, and 3D array configuration.

ABSTRACT

Screening for depression may identify persons for HIV prevention services and to ensure linkage to care for ART and mental health. We assessed factors associated with depressive symptoms using multiple logistic regression among 15- to 29-year-old gay, bisexual or other men who have sex with men (MSM) and transgender women who have sex with men (TGW) attending HIV prevention clinics at Silom Community Clinic or Bangrak Hospital in Bangkok or Rainbow Clinic in Nakhon Sawan, Thailand. We defined depressive symptoms as a self-report of feelings of sadness that impacted daily life in the past one month. Among 192 MSM, 51 TGW, and 11 gender-questioning persons screened: 12.6% met the criteria for depression; 5.9% had new HIV diagnosis. Independently associated factors which increase the risk of depressive symptoms included: studying in a private school (AOR 7.17); experiencing any type of bullying (AOR 2.8); having a partner with HIV (AOR 4.1); and learning about the study from sources other than a friend (AOR 4.2). Given many youths had depressive symptoms, screening for depression and connection to mental health services would be beneficial in sexual health settings to meet the needs of HIV-vulnerable youth.

ABSTRACT

This investigation sought to ascertain whether orbital morphology could predict genuine metopic craniosynostosis (MCS). The study retrospectively analyzed preoperative three-dimensional computed tomography (3D-CT) scans of patients who underwent surgical correction for MCS. MCS severity was evaluated using the interfrontal angle (IFA). Orbital dysmorphology was assessed based on multiple angles, including supraorbital notches and nasion (SNS), infraorbital foramina and nasion (INI), zygomaticofrontal suture-supraorbital notch-dacryon (ZSD), and orbital long axis (OLA). Results were juxtaposed against age/gender-matched controls and individuals with non-synostotic metopic ridge (MR). The study included 177 patients: 68 MCS, 35 MR, and 74 control subjects. All orbital measurements exhibited significant differences across groups. IFA demonstrated a strong association with all orbital measurements, particularly SNS (B = 0.79, p < 0.001). SNS showed the highest area under the curve among orbital measurements (0.89). Using a 95% sensitivity threshold, the optimal diagnostic angle for SNS was 129.23° (specificity 54%, sensitivity 96%). These findings suggest a correlation between orbital dysmorphology and trigonocephaly severity. The observed dysmorphology manifested in a superomedially accentuated rotational pattern. Importantly, SNS angle predicted MCS, with an angle greater than 130° indicating <5% likelihood of MCS diagnosis. The simplicity of measuring SNS angle on any 3D-CT scan highlights its practical use for assisting with MCS diagnosis.

ABSTRACT

BACKGROUND: TB preventive treatment (TPT) reduces morbidity and mortality among people living with HIV (PLHIV). Despite the successful scale-up of TPT in Malawi, monitoring and evaluation have been suboptimal. We utilized the Malawi Population-Based HIV Impact Assessment (MPHIA) 2020-2021 survey data to estimate TPT uptake and completion among self-reported HIV-positive persons. METHODS: We estimated the proportion of HIV-positive respondents who had ever undergone TPT, and determined the percentage of those currently on TPT who had completed more than 6 months of treatment. Bivariate and multivariable logistic regression were performed to calculate the odds ratios for factors associated with ever-taking TPT. All variables were self-reported, and the analysis was weighted and accounted for in the survey design. RESULTS: Of the HIV+ respondents, 38.8% (95% CI 36.4-41.3) had ever taken TPT. The adjusted odds of ever taking TPT were 8.0 and 5.2 times as high in the Central and Southern regions, respectively, compared to the Northern region; 1.9 times higher among those in the highest wealth quintile, and 2.1 times higher for those on antiretroviral therapy >10 years. Of those currently taking TPT, 56.2% completed >6 months of TPT. CONCLUSION: These results suggest low TPT uptake and >6 months' completion rates among self-reported HIV+ persons. Initiatives to create demand and strengthen adherence would improve TPT uptake.

ABSTRACT

We present measurements of the coherence times of excited states of hydrogen-like arsenic impurities in germanium (Ge:As) using a table-top two-dimensional time-domain spectroscopy (2D-TDS) system. We show that this laboratory system is capable of resolving the coherence lifetimes of atomic-like excited levels of impurity centers in semiconductors, such as those used in solid-state quantum information technologies, on a subpicosecond time scale. By fitting the coherent nonlinear response of the system with the known intracenter transition frequencies, we are able to monitor coherent population transfer and decay of the transitions from the 2p0 and 2p± states for different low excitation pulse fields. Furthermore, by examining the off-diagonal resonances in the 2D frequency-domain map, we are able to identify coherences between excited electronic states that are not visible via conventional single-frequency pump-probe or Hahn-echo measurements.

ABSTRACT

BACKGROUND: Improving occlusion and aesthetics is the primary objective of orthognathic surgery for patients with cleft lip and palate (CLP). However, these patients often suffer from horizontal, vertical, and rotational asymmetry in addition to maxillary retrusion. This study aims to describe maxillary and mandibular asymmetry in patients with CLP undergoing orthognathic surgery and analyze its anatomic basis. METHODS: Patients with isolated CLP undergoing CT imaging prior to orthognathic surgery were retrospectively reviewed. Maxillary and mandibular positioning and dimensional symmetry were evaluated. Incidence of clinically significant asymmetry, correlations between areas of asymmetry, and associations with clinical history were analyzed. RESULTS: Fifty-eight patients, with mean age 17 years were analyzed, including 32 patients with unilateral CLP and 26 with bilateral CLP. Twenty (34%) patients demonstrated chin deviation ≥4mm and 21 (36%) had a ≥5% discrepancy in mandibular ramus lengths. Horizontal occlusal plane cant of ≥2° was seen in 20 (34%) maxillae and 28 (48%) mandibles, with dental arch yaw ≥2° noted in 32 (55%) of both maxillae and mandibles. Chin deviation correlated with maxillary cant, discrepancy in ramus length, discrepancy in mandibular body length, and discrepancy in condylar volume (p<0.05). Bilateral and unilateral CLP did not show significantly different asymmetry on any measure (p>0.05). CONCLUSIONS: Both maxillary and mandibular asymmetry is common in skeletally mature patients with CLP and frequently results in notable chin deviation. Preoperative three-dimensional imaging and virtual surgical planning of orthognathic surgery aid in recognition of facial asymmetries and reveal opportunities to optimize results in this population.

ABSTRACT

Multiple myeloma (MM) is an incurable cancer of plasma cells with a 5-year survival rate of 59%. Dysregulation of fatty acid (FA) metabolism is associated with MM development and progression; however, the underlying mechanisms remain unclear. Acyl-CoA synthetase long-chain family members (ACSLs) convert free long-chain fatty acids into fatty acyl-CoA esters and play key roles in catabolic and anabolic fatty acid metabolism. The Cancer Dependency Map data suggested that ACSL3 and ACSL4 were among the top 25% Hallmark Fatty Acid Metabolism genes that support MM fitness. Here, we show that inhibition of ACSLs in human myeloma cell lines using the pharmacological inhibitor Triascin C (TriC) causes apoptosis and decreases proliferation in a dose- and time-dependent manner. RNA-seq of MM.1S cells treated with TriC for 24 h showed a significant enrichment in apoptosis, ferroptosis, and ER stress. Proteomics of MM.1S cells treated with TriC for 48 h revealed that mitochondrial dysfunction and oxidative phosphorylation were significantly enriched pathways of interest, consistent with our observations of decreased mitochondrial membrane potential and increased mitochondrial superoxide levels. Interestingly, MM.1S cells treated with TriC for 24 h also showed decreased mitochondrial ATP production rates and overall lower cellular respiration.

ABSTRACT

The patterns of genetic variation within and between related taxa represent the genetic history of a species. Shared polymorphisms, loci with identical alleles across species, are of unique interest as they may represent cases of ancient selection maintaining functional variation post-speciation. In this study, we investigate the abundance of shared polymorphism in the Daphnia pulex species complex. We test whether shared mutations are consistent with the action of balancing selection or alternative hypotheses such as hybridization, incomplete lineage sorting, or convergent evolution. We analyzed over 2,000 genomes from North American and European D. pulex and several outgroup species to examine the prevalence and distribution of shared alleles between the focal species pair, North American and European D. pulex. We show that while North American and European D. pulex diverged over ten million years ago, they retained tens of thousands of shared alleles. We found that the number of shared polymorphisms between North American and European D. pulex cannot be explained by hybridization or incomplete lineage sorting alone. Instead, we show that most shared polymorphisms could be the product of convergent evolution, that a limited number appear to be old trans-specific polymorphisms, and that balancing selection is affecting young and ancient mutations alike. Finally, we provide evidence that a blue wavelength opsin gene with trans-specific polymorphisms has functional effects on behavior and fitness in the wild. Ultimately, our findings provide insights into the genetic basis of adaptation and the maintenance of genetic diversity between species.

ABSTRACT

OBJECTIVE: To describe how the psychosocial status of patients with cleft lip and/or palate (CL/P) relates to patient-reported outcomes (PROs). DESIGN: Cross-sectional retrospective chart review. SETTING: Tertiary care pediatric hospital. PATIENTS/PARTICIPANTS: Patients aged 8 to 29 years attending cleft team evaluations during a 1-year period. MAIN OUTCOME MEASURES: CLEFT-Q. RESULTS: Patients (N = 158) with isolated or syndromic CL/P and mean age 13.4 ± 3.0 years were included. Fifteen (9%) patients had siblings who also had CL/P. Of 104 patients who met with the team psychologist, psychosocial concerns were identified in 49 (47%) patients, including 25 (24%) with Attention-Deficit/Hyperactivity Disorder or behavior concerns, 28 (27%) with anxiety, and 14 (13%) with depression or mood concerns. Younger age and having siblings with cleft were associated with better PROs, while psychosocial concerns were associated with worse PROs on Speech, Psychosocial, and Face Appearance scales. CONCLUSIONS: Patient perception of cleft outcomes is linked to psychosocial factors.

ABSTRACT

OBJECTIVE: Identify and describe factors associated with retention and attrition of patients during longitudinal follow-up at multidisciplinary cleft clinic. DESIGN: Retrospective cohort study. SETTING: Single, tertiary care center. PATIENTS, PARTICIPANTS: Patients born between 1995 and 2007 with a diagnosis of cleft palate with or without cleft lip attending multidisciplinary cleft clinic. INTERVENTIONS: None tested, observational study. MAIN OUTCOME MEASURE(S): Age at last clinical appointment with a multidisciplinary cleft team provider. Attrition was defined as absence of an outpatient appointment following 15 years of age. RESULTS: Six hundred seventy-eight patients were included. The average age at last appointment across the entire cohort was 13.1 years (IQR 6.6-17.2). Patients who were Black (HR 1.60, 95% CI 1.10-2.32, p = 0.014) and other races (HR 1.90, 95% CI 1.22-2.98, p = 0.004) were more likely to be lost to follow-up compared to white patients. Publicly insured patients were more likely to experience attrition than those who were privately insured (HR 1.30, 95% CI 1.03-1.65, p = 0.030). Estimated income was not significantly associated with length of follow-up (p = 0.259). Those whose residence was in the fourth quartile of driving distance from our center experienced loss to follow-up significantly more than those who lived the closest (HR 2.04, 95% CI 1.50-2.78, p < 0.001). CONCLUSIONS: There is a high degree of follow-up attrition among patients with cleft lip and palate. Race, insurance status, and driving distance to our center were associated with attrition in a large, retrospective cohort of patients who have reached the age of cleft clinic graduation.

ABSTRACT

INTRODUCTION: Most patients with Beckwith-Wiedemann syndrome (BWS) have macroglossia with some requiring tongue reduction surgery (TRS). This study reports correlations between levels of affected cells (mosaicism) and BWS clinical score in patients evaluated for TRS. We also show correlations of clinical score and mosaicism with obstructive sleep apnea (OSA) severity. METHODS: Blood mosaicism levels and BWS clinical score were recorded in patients with macroglossia referred to plastic surgery for evaluation. Associations among blood mosaicism, BWS clinical score, TRS, and OSA were assessed with appropriate statistics. RESULTS: Of the 225 patients included, BWS blood testing was available in 128 (56.9%). Mosaicism levels were higher in those who underwent TRS compared to those who did not (85.9 85.9 (56.5-95.9)% vs. 29.7 (2.8-73.1)%, p<0.001). BWS clinical score was also higher in those requiring TRS (9.0 (8.0-11.0) versus 7.0 (6.0-9.0), p<0.001). There was a positive correlation between clinical score and obstructive apnea-hypopnea index (r=0.320, p=0.011). Receiver operating characteristic curve analysis showed a clinical score ≥11 had 100% specificity and 36.4% sensitivity for detecting patients requiring TRS. Blood mosaicism ≥80% had 63.6% sensitivity and 83.6% specificity for predicting surgery. A combined criteria of BWS clinical score ≥11 or mosaicism ≥80% had 72.7% sensitivity and 83.6% specificity for predicting TRS. CONCLUSION: Blood mosaicism levels and higher BWS clinical scores appear associated with a greater frequency of having surgery in patients with macroglossia referred for surgical evaluation. Elevations in BWS clinical scoring are associated with increased OSA severity while increased blood mosaicism is not.

ABSTRACT

Carbon dioxide (CO2 ) is a potent greenhouse gas of environmental concern. Seeking to offer a solution to the "CO2 -problem", the chemistry community has turned a focus toward transition metal complexes which can activate, reduce, and convert CO2 into carbon-based products. The design of such systems involves judicious selection of both metal and accompanying donor ligand; in part, these efforts are motivated by biological metalloenzymes that undertake similar transformations. As a design element, metal-ligand cooperativity, which leverages intramolecular interactions between a transition metal and an adjacent secondary ligand site, has been acknowledged as a vitally important component by the CO2 activation community. These systems offer a "push-pull" style of activation where electron density is chaperoned onto CO2 with an accompanying electrophile, such as a Lewis-acid, playing the role of acceptor. This pairing allows for the stabilization of reactive Cx Hy Oz -containing intermediates and can bias CO2 product selectivity. In the laboratory, chemists can test hypotheses and ideas, enabling rationalization of why a given pairing of transition metal/Lewis-acid leads to selective CO2 reduction outcomes. This Concept identifies literature examples and highlights key design properties, allowing interested contributors to design, create, and implement novel systems for productive transformations of a small molecule (CO2 ) with huge potential impact.

ABSTRACT

Computer-assisted design and computer-assisted modeling (CAD/CAM), virtual surgical planning (VSP) and augmented/virtual reality (AR/VR) aid our ability to plan and perform complex craniofacial procedures. This study seeks to define the role of the aforementioned techniques in the separation of craniopagus conjoined twins. Six teams were identified who had successfully performed craniopagus twin separation with the use of CAD/CAM, VSP and/or AR/VR. Surgeons involved in separating craniopagus twins have increasingly utilized tools such as CAD/CAM models, VSP and AR/VR to plan and execute successful separation, and these tools are associated with higher success rates than historical controls.

ABSTRACT

INTRODUCTION: Exorbitism in patients with syndromic craniosynostosis is often managed by LeFort III (LF3) or Monobloc (MB) distraction osteogenesis (DO). This study compared short- and long-term orbital craniometrics after LF3DO/MBDO and related these findings to symptom relief. METHODS: Patients undergoing LF3DO or MBDO from 2000-2021 with pre- and postoperative imaging were included. Postoperative CTs were categorized as early (<1 year) or late (>1 year), and age-matched control CTs were compared to late postoperative scans. Superior/inferior orbital rim position, relative globe position, and orbital volume were analyzed. Symptoms were assessed by a patient-reported outcome (PRO) analysis. RESULTS: Thirty-four patients (16 LF3DO, 18 MBDO) were matched by age at surgery, sex, syndrome, and age at imaging. Time to late CT was 6.2 years (LF3DO) and 7.5 years (MBDO). Between early and late postoperative time points, LF3DO patients experienced no change in inferior rim position. MBDO patients experienced a decrease in inferior orbital rim position of 4.7mm (p=0.005), but superior orbital rim distance remained stable. Comparison of late scans and age-matched controls revealed no difference in inferior or superior orbital rim position in LF3DO patients, but the superior orbital rim distance was longer in MBDO patients (p=0.015). PRO response rate was 76% with a median follow up of 13.7 years. Most (81%) symptomatic patients improved, 19% remained symptomatic, and no patients worsened. CONCLUSIONS: LF3DO and MBDO achieved stable orbital craniometric changes, with improved stability at the inferior orbital rim after LF3DO. Craniometric changes were associated with long-term exorbitism symptom relief.

ABSTRACT

BACKGROUND: Patients with Treacher Collins syndrome (TCS) and attendant airway dysmorphology may be predisposed to airway complications in the perioperative period. However, limited data correlates severity of mandibular hypoplasia and airway status. This study aims to improve risk stratification for perioperative airway insufficiency in TCS by using a previously proposed mandibular severity index. METHODS: Patient demographics, perioperative airway status, difficulty of intubation, and Cormack Lehane grade were collected and compared using a TCS mandibular hypoplasia severity grading scale in patients with TCS treated between 2000 and 2022. RESULTS: Twenty-six patients underwent 222 procedures with institutional mandibular severity gradings as follows: 23% Grade I, 31% Grade II, 39% Grade III, 8% Grade IV. Our severity index was associated with intubation difficulty ( P <0.001) and difficult airway status ( P <0.001), with 72% of difficult airways found in grade III and grade IV patients. Mandibular retrusion and ramal hypoplasia subscores were positively correlated with measures of airway severity ( P <0.001), whereas the gonial angle was negatively correlated ( P <0.001). Age was negatively correlated with difficult visualization for endotracheal intubation ( P =0.02) but had no association with difficult airway status ( P =0.2). CONCLUSIONS: This study found a positive correlation between severity of maxillomandibular dysmorphology and perioperative airway difficulty in TCS patients. Our findings suggest that severely affected patients require heightened vigilance throughout life, as difficult airways may not completely resolve with aging. Given the risk of morbidity and mortality associated with airway complications, proper identification and preparation for challenging airways is critical for TCS patients.

ABSTRACT

BACKGROUND: Hallux valgus is a common condition with a complex etiology resulting in numerous treatment options. Recurrence of the deformity can occur following correction. Surgical technique and possibly also postoperative care play a role in reducing recurrence rates. This article highlights a postoperative surgical dressing technique which allows for semirigid support during the immediate postoperative period. METHODS: A wooden tongue depressor placed along the medial border of the hallux comprises the primary support for the dressing. The rigidity of the tongue depressor allows for the hallux to be drawn toward the depressor, encouraging neutral alignment of the hallux. Dressings are removed 2 weeks postoperatively, with new dressings applied in similar fashion and maintained in place until 6 weeks postoperatively. RESULTS: Based upon our observations, our surgical dressing technique provides sufficient support following hallux valgus correction surgery while being straightforward to replicate without the need for frequent dressing changes. The dressing materials are of negligible cost and are typically readily available. No associated wound complications have been observed. CONCLUSIONS: We present an easily replicable and affordable option for postoperative hallux valgus correction surgical dressings. LEVELS OF EVIDENCE: Level V: Expert Opinion.
